How they compare
Austria currently reports 170.51 against 150 in Jordan, a difference of 20.51.
That makes Austria's figure about 1.1 times Jordan's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 20 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Austria ahead.
Austria ranks 26th and Jordan ranks 28th of 121 countries.
Austria has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
